Job Description
As Project Manager – M&A in the Corporate Legal function at Honeywell, you will be responsible for leading and managing M&A-related projects across the Legal groups as part of Legal Operations. You will report directly to our Senior Director of Legal Operations, and work out of our Charlotte, NC location on a hybrid work schedule. This role will be instrumental in managing complex, cross-functional projects related to acquisitions, divestitures, integrations, and other strategic corporate transactions. You will work closely with Legal, Finance, HR, and M&A to define project scope, goals, and deliverables, and ensure effective communication throughout the project lifecycle. The position is responsible for ensuring effective M&A integration or separation activities across all Legal groups.
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ES
Define project scope, goals, and deliverables for M&A-related projects Develop and manage project plans, including timelines, resources, and budgets Coordinate and collaborate with cross-functional teams and stakeholders Monitor project progress and identify and mitigate risks and issues Ensure effective communication and reporting on project status Conduct project reviews and lessons learned to drive continuous improvement Partner across the organization to develop and mature Legal Global Design Models (GDMs) related to M&A Lead by example and guide others, including senior staff, to improve program management skills throughout the organization Develop and improve resources to help the function manage and execute projects more effectively
